Neighborhood

One of the hottest neighborhoods in Boston, City Point lies on the tip of the East End, between Pleasure Bay and Telegraph Hill. City Point is part of South Boston -- one of the oldest neighborhoods in the country. The rich architecture and historic sites will surround your City Point apartment. Be sure to visit Four Point Channel -- this is where the Boston Tea Party occurred in 1773.

Downtown Boston is a short three miles north, adding to the appeal of City Point. Another draw is the annual St. Patrick's Day Parade -- a celebration of not only St. Patrick's Day, but also of the Evacuation. During the American Revolution, cannons were set up in Dorchester Heights. The password to cross the continental lines was "St. Patrick." That day, George Washington and the Continental army forced the British to evacuate Boston.
